是的,可以接受输入并通过字符串运行它,并像您一样打印它。这种功能通常被称为"动态代码执行"或"动态脚本执行"。它允许您在运行时执行字符串形式的代码,并获取结果。
动态代码执行在许多场景中都有广泛的应用,例如:
- 插件系统:允许用户编写自定义插件并在应用程序中执行。
- 脚本语言解释器:解释器可以接受用户输入的脚本,并在运行时执行。
- 动态配置:允许用户通过字符串配置来动态改变应用程序的行为。
- 在线编程环境:提供一个在线的代码编辑器,用户可以输入代码并立即执行。
腾讯云提供了一些相关的产品和服务,可以帮助您实现动态代码执行的功能,例如:
- 云函数(Serverless):腾讯云云函数是一种事件驱动的无服务器计算服务,可以让您以函数的方式编写代码,并在触发事件时执行。您可以将字符串形式的代码作为函数的输入,并在函数中执行并返回结果。了解更多:腾讯云云函数
- 云开发(CloudBase):腾讯云云开发是一套全栈云原生应用开发框架,提供了前后端一体化的开发环境。您可以在云开发中编写云函数,并通过调用云函数来实现动态代码执行的功能。了解更多:腾讯云云开发
请注意,动态代码执行功能可能存在一些安全风险,因为它允许执行未经验证的代码。在实际应用中,建议采取适当的安全措施,例如输入验证、代码审查等,以防止潜在的安全漏洞。